Bytedance’s Goku: A New Challenger in AI-Generated Content
Blog Content
Bytedance, the company behind TikTok, has introduced a new AI model called Goku that combines image and video generation into a single system. This innovation could potentially rival OpenAI’s Sora, signaling a significant leap in Chinese AI capabilities. What makes Goku stand out is its use of rectified flow Transformers, a departure from the diffusion methods commonly used in AI models. Instead of gradually removing noise from data, Goku predicts smooth, linear paths to transform noise into realistic content.
What Can Goku Do?
Goku supports text-to-image, image-to-video, and text-to-video generation. It’s designed to create photorealistic human interactions, complex motion, and scenes with multiple objects or dynamic lighting. For example, it can animate a still image into a short video clip, making it a versatile tool for creative projects.
How Was Goku Trained?
The training process for Goku is both extensive and meticulous. Bytedance gathered a massive dataset of 160 million image-text pairs and 36 million video-text pairs. To ensure quality, they used filters like aesthetic scoring, optical character recognition (to exclude text-heavy clips), and motion filtering (to balance movement in videos). Captioning models like InternVL 2.0, Tarer 2, and Quen 2 were used to provide detailed descriptions for each image and video, helping Goku learn how text relates to visual features.
Training happens in stages:
- Text-Image Alignment: Goku first learns to connect text with images.
- Unified Training: It then trains on both images and videos together to build a shared understanding of both formats.
- Fine-Tuning: Finally, it undergoes specialized training for either images or videos.
The resolution of generated content starts low (288x512) and gradually increases to 720x1280, allowing the model to handle finer details over time.
Why Rectified Flow Transformers?
Unlike diffusion models, which rely on denoising strategies, Goku’s rectified flow Transformers predict velocities that guide data from noise to realistic outputs. This approach reportedly leads to faster convergence and better results. In tests on ImageNet 1000, Goku achieved higher FID (Fréchet Inception Distance) and Inception scores in fewer training steps compared to traditional diffusion methods.
Infrastructure and Scalability
Bytedance uses advanced infrastructure to train Goku efficiently. Techniques like sequence parallelism (spreading sequences across GPUs), fully sharded data parallelism (splitting parameters and gradients), and fine-grained activation checkpointing (reducing memory usage) are key to handling long sequences exceeding 220,000 tokens. They’ve also implemented fault tolerance systems to minimize downtime during large-scale training.
Performance Benchmarks
Goku has shown impressive results on text-to-image and text-to-video benchmarks. For example, the 2B parameter version scored 0.70 on Genie Val T2I without prompt rewriting and 0.76 with rewriting. On DPG Bench, it reached 83.6, and on text-to-video tasks, it secured an 84.85% score. Larger variants, like the 8B parameter model, produce even more stable motion and reduce distortions.
Challenges and Implications
While Goku’s capabilities are impressive, they also raise concerns. Its ability to generate hyperrealistic videos and images could be misused for deepfakes or misinformation. Bytedance has implemented safeguards, like motion filtering and aesthetic scoring, but the broader challenge lies in ensuring responsible use.
Goku also highlights the growing tension between proprietary and open-source AI models. As open-source models like LLaMA and now Goku advance, regulating AI technology becomes increasingly difficult. This is especially relevant in the context of U.S.-China tech competition, where AI leadership is a contentious issue.
Practical Applications
Goku isn’t just a technical marvel—it has real-world uses. For marketers, it could streamline video production by generating multiple polished previews quickly, reducing costs and speeding up workflows. Creative teams can use it to brainstorm visual ideas or animate still images into dynamic clips. However, its effectiveness depends on how well it’s integrated into existing workflows. Prompt engineering and understanding the model’s strengths will be crucial for maximizing its potential.
The Bigger Picture
Goku represents a significant step forward in AI-generated content. Its combination of large datasets, advanced architecture, and scalable infrastructure sets a high bar for competitors. But it’s not just about generating content—it’s about how businesses and creators use these tools to solve real-world problems.
As open-source models like Goku continue to evolve, they’ll likely coexist with commercial ones, driving down costs and sparking creativity. However, this also means that AI literacy—understanding how to use and adapt these tools—will become more important than ever.
In the end, Goku isn’t just a challenge to OpenAI’s Sora; it’s a reminder that the AI race is far from over. And with models like this, the line between human and machine-generated content is getting blurrier every day.
Leave a Comment
Comments
Related Articles
Artificial Intelligence
Artificial Intelligence
Artificial Intelligence
Artificial Intelligence
Top 10 AI Tools for Coding in 2025: Boost Productivity and Write Better Code
No comments yet. Be the first to comment!